The Graduate Certificate in Sustainable Hydraulics in the Era of Global Change is a specialized program designed to equip students with the knowledge and skills necessary to address the complex challenges facing the hydraulics industry in a rapidly changing world.
This program focuses on the sustainable management of water resources, with an emphasis on the impact of climate change, urbanization, and technological advancements on hydraulics systems. Students will learn about the latest research and innovations in sustainable hydraulics, including green infrastructure, water reuse, and flood risk management.
The learning outcomes of this program include the ability to analyze complex hydraulics systems, design and implement sustainable solutions, and communicate effectively with stakeholders. Students will also develop a deep understanding of the social, economic, and environmental factors that influence hydraulics decision-making.

Course content

• Water Resources Management in the Era of Global Change
• Hydrological Cycle and Climate Change
• Sustainable Water Supply Systems
• Flood Risk Management and Mitigation Strategies
• Water Quality and Treatment Technologies
• Green Infrastructure for Urban Water Management
• Hydroelectric Power and Renewable Energy
• Water-Energy Nexus and Sustainability
• Climate-Resilient Water Infrastructure Design
• Integrated Water Resources Management (IWRM) Principles
